As above Simoniz/Sperex tough black.
It's the closest you can get to original finish and as good as the old PJ1 before they ruined the formula and probably the same stuff Sperex used to call Competition black case paint back in the day.
I use the Satin , let it air dry overnight and then "cure" it in the oven.
The paint can be manipulated to match the finish on the crankcases or glossier for the side covers depending on how many coats and how much heat is applied.
The paint on the pictured engine is all the same satin black which has been treated in accordance to how i wanted each finished part to look.

richardwilson45 wrote:I always used VHT SP-139 GM Satin Black good results, but that was many years ago.
Is the Sperex / Simoniz better than VHT?
also, am I right in thinking that Sperex and Simoniz are the same product?
I tried literally everything back when PJ1 changed the formula and took all the good stuff out ( California health and safety was to blame for that ) and the only paint that came close is the Sperex/Simoniz tough black.
And yes! depending on what part of the country you are in it's the exact same tin with either brand name on.
